Trials 2: Second Edition offers strong benefits in motor skills through its demanding hand-eye coordination, fine motor control, and reaction time requirements. Players will also engage cognitive skills like problem-solving, spatial awareness, and strategic thinking as they navigate complex tracks and obstacles.

The primary risks associated with Trials 2: Second Edition are related to potential competitive toxicity and social comparison due to global high scores and ghost challenges. While the game itself has no direct monetization or dopamine manipulation, the drive for top scores could lead to excessive play.
